    Dive sites Aqaba

    There are few dives sites now in Aqaba.. In 80's and 90's over 30 sites were available and all accessible from the shore.. then BIG money hotel developments started and all on the beach.. Of course money pays and the beach access was reduced.. dive centres can no longer access many sites. The Saudi Border was a magnificent wall dive ...Now it will become an industrial port! Completely destroyed.. Other sites also off limits for shore diving -appropriated by 5* Hotel developments... It seems even money here owns the sea, or vested self interests.. Such a pity.. BUT what is left is still worth seeing a vibrant Marine life, which the dive centres work hard against all odds and pressures to maintain. They do stirling work...with no asssistance or recognition..except amongst each other..
